MACON, Ga. – The arenafootball2 League office released the first-ever coaches poll today which ranked the Macon Knights third in the league. The poll ranked the top 12 teams in the 25-team league.

Ranking No. 1 on the poll was the Tennessee Valley Vipers and the Quad City Steamwheelers earned the No. 2 spot. The Knights face six opponents this season ranked in the top 12 including the defending ArenaCup Champion Tulsa Talons, who came in No. 7 on the poll.

The poll is voted on by the head coaches of arenafootball2 and the top 12 teams are ranked. Each week during the season af2 coaches will vote for the Top 12 teams in the league by ranking them one through 12 on a ballot. Teams ranked first receive 12 points with the point value decreasing by one for each place below first, meaning a team ranked 12th would receive one point. Total points will determine the Top 12 list. In the event of a tie in total points, the team with the greater number of first-place votes will be ranked higher.

The af2 Coaches Poll will be announced every Wednesday during the regular season. Coaches are not allowed to vote for their own team and the poll results have no bearing on postseason qualification.

The Knights will head to Fayetteville, N.C. to face the Cape Fear Wildcats in a preseason tune-up Saturday and then return home for a full week of practice. The Knights will host a practice with the Columbus Wardogs on Saturday, April 3rd at SportsTowne.

The Macon Knights – 2003 American Conference Champions – will kick off the season with a rematch of the 2003 ArenaCup as they play host to the Tulsa Talons on April 10th at 7:30 pm.
